Hi All,

A while ago I purchased another EF XR6 on which the rego had lapsed.

I rang VicRoads today to make a booking for a registration inspection and was asked for an engine number as well as the VIN number.

I had thought that the engine number was part of the VIN number and said that to the VicRoads person that I was talking to ... who replyed that the engine number was different.
Not knowing any better I replied that I would call again once I had the engine number.

So off I went to have a closer look at the vehicle ID tags to see if they listed the engine number ... which they did not.

So I grabbed a torch and had a look around the block on the exhaust side looking for anything that resembled an engine number ... I couldn't find anything that stood out as an engine number ... the only thing I found was a 4 digit alphanumeric code cast into the block near the bell housing.

Tried a google search and came up with conflicting opinions of where people thought the engine number is located so that really didn't help.

I then had a look on my current XR6's engine block and found that the 4 digit alphanumeric code was indeed different to the other XR.

To further add to my confusion I dug out an old registration label for my current XR and it confirmed my earlier thought as the engine number listed on the rego sticker was part of the VIN number.

So if the engine number is part of the VIN number is it stamped anywhere on the block?

Does anyone know exactly where to look for this elusive number?

Any help would be appreciated.

Engine number will only be part of vin number if car still has original factory fitted engine.Ef six cylinder engine number is located at rear of engine block on exhaust side(Note:According to the factory workshop manual I have here,early build vehicles have engine number stamped on front of cylinder block on exhaust side.).

The engine numbers on EA to ED were stamped near the P/S pump....EF & EL & AU (some EL & AU were dot matrix) stamped on the same side near the bellhousing.

So I had a look at both my XR's today and found the engine number on both.

On my red XR which is an EF 1 the engine number was stamped under the exhaust port of number one cylinder ...
And on my green XR which is an EF 2 (the one I'm getting registered) the engine number was stamped on the back of the block flange where it meets the bell housing again on the exhaust side.

Both cars still have their original engines.

So EF 1 is at the front of the block and EF 2 is at the rear.
